I am researching drill bit grinders. I thought I wanted a Darex M5 but
I ran across a Black diamond brand. I don't know much about them, but
they seem to have a good reputation. Any advice on what to look for,
what to avoid etc? How many different models are there?

I have both, the black diamond does a better job, but is a bit slower
because you have to match the collet. the finish with the black diamond is
as good as its going to get with type of machine.
